In England, Liverpool has recently pulled out of discussions with Tottenham Hotspur regarding left-back Andy Robertson. The decision was influenced by the appreciation of Robertson's contributions to Liverpool during his eight-and-a-half years at the club, particularly as he approaches the end of his contract this summer. Although Tottenham showed interest and initiated talks aimed at bolstering their squad with experienced players, Liverpool ultimately felt they needed Robertson at Anfield despite his reduced playing time this season due to competition for his position. Liverpool has acknowledged Robertson desires more first-team opportunities following his reduced role, having started only four Premier League matches this season. Under coach Arne Slot, he has been strategically utilized in key Champions League fixtures. Slot replaced Milos Kerkez during a critical match due to Kerkez being overworked, showcasing the necessity for depth in the squad to manage injuries and player performances. In considering the move, Liverpool also contemplated the possibility of recalling Kostas Tsimikas from his loan at Roma as a backup option. However, the team’s current circumstances, including injuries to other defenders like Conor Bradley and Joe Gomez, emphasized the importance of keeping an experienced player like Robertson around. Furthermore, Slot’s confidence in utilizing him in crucial situations highlighted his ongoing value to the team. Ultimately, the club's decision reflects a significant balancing act between player morale, contract situation, and immediate team needs as they navigate the season's challenges, including pressing matches in both domestic and international competitions. Holding on to Robertson means they may miss a potential transfer fee; nonetheless, they concluded retaining him was more beneficial at this juncture.
